National meeting of the UK Horsewatch Alliance
HORSEWATCH members from all over the country will descend on Buxton in Derbyshire this weekend for the national meeting of the UK Horsewatch Alliance.
The meeting takes place between 11am and 3pm on Saturday (3 November) at the police headquarters in the town.
Groups meet at regular intervals to work together to provide a network of information and support to combat equine crime.
